Installation on a IDE drive



Hello everyone,

We´re having trouble installing Debian in our Quadra 630 using an IDE drive.
The Penguin loader comes up fine but it stops at the partition check.... we
have created the partitions with the pdisk 68k and named them after the
linux device name, hda1, hda2, and so on. We have also tried naming them as
A/UX Root, A/UX Swap...

It finds the disk, we can see that it reads it but it can´t find the
partitions. Anyway, anyone ever had a problem like that?
I´ve searched through the Red Hat´s archive and found a similar problem with
a PC, but with no answer...
